Marni's fall 2008 collection was a bit of a breakthrough for me, not because it was necessarily a breakthrough collection, but because it was the first Marni collection that I really liked -- in the sense that I might actually want to wear some of these pieces.
Whether that is a step forward or backward for Marni, I'm not sure.
The color scheme was really amazing, and the shapes - while staying true to the classic, quirky Marni girl - were a little more approachable.
